Men's Nordic Football Championship 1948–51
The Nordic football championship 1948-51 for men's national teams took place between June 12, 1948 and October 21, 1951. Organizer Denmark praised DBU 's vase . Defending champion Sweden won the competition, which was held for the fifth time, for the third time in a row.
mode
The four participating teams played the tournament winner according to the "everyone against everyone" mode, with each team playing four times against each other. The team that had the most points or, if there was a tie, the better goal difference at the end of all games, won the tournament.
